doc: Use the right title in HTML indices for the cookbook.
* doc/build.scm (html-manual-indexes): Add #:title. [build]: Replace "GNU Guix Reference Manual" by references to TITLE.master
parent
00850bb836
commit
208cc522b9
|
@ -584,6 +584,9 @@ from SOURCE."
|
||||||
#:key (languages %languages)
|
#:key (languages %languages)
|
||||||
(version "0.0")
|
(version "0.0")
|
||||||
(manual %manual)
|
(manual %manual)
|
||||||
|
(title (if (string=? "guix" manual)
|
||||||
|
"GNU Guix Reference Manual"
|
||||||
|
"GNU Guix Cookbook"))
|
||||||
(date 1))
|
(date 1))
|
||||||
(define build
|
(define build
|
||||||
(with-extensions (list guile-json-3)
|
(with-extensions (list guile-json-3)
|
||||||
|
@ -687,7 +690,7 @@ from SOURCE."
|
||||||
|
|
||||||
(define (language-index language)
|
(define (language-index language)
|
||||||
(define title
|
(define title
|
||||||
(translate "GNU Guix Reference Manual" language))
|
(translate #$title language))
|
||||||
|
|
||||||
(sxml-index
|
(sxml-index
|
||||||
language title
|
language title
|
||||||
|
@ -745,8 +748,7 @@ from SOURCE."
|
||||||
%iso639-languages)))
|
%iso639-languages)))
|
||||||
|
|
||||||
(define (top-level-index languages)
|
(define (top-level-index languages)
|
||||||
(define title
|
(define title #$title)
|
||||||
"GNU Guix Reference Manual")
|
|
||||||
(sxml-index
|
(sxml-index
|
||||||
"en" title
|
"en" title
|
||||||
`(main
|
`(main
|
||||||
|
@ -754,7 +756,7 @@ from SOURCE."
|
||||||
(@ (class "page centered-block limit-width"))
|
(@ (class "page centered-block limit-width"))
|
||||||
(h2 ,title)
|
(h2 ,title)
|
||||||
(div
|
(div
|
||||||
"The GNU Guix Reference Manual is available in the following
|
"This document is available in the following
|
||||||
languages:\n"
|
languages:\n"
|
||||||
(ul
|
(ul
|
||||||
,@(map (lambda (language)
|
,@(map (lambda (language)
|
||||||
|
|
Reference in New Issue